Handover — Top Floor Quiet Room

Priya, the quiet room on level 9 at Calder House is now bookable again after the ventilation fix. Please keep the blinds down until the glare film arrives, and log any booking clashes with facilities. The door lock was rekeyed on Tuesday, so use the new code below.

badge for fajog-fahap: bdg-G-50

# Building Access: Shuttle-Bus Gate

The shuttle bus between Wrenfield Campus and the Dunmore Street office runs every twenty minutes on weekdays. New starters should board at the south gate, next to the bike shelter. Your staff badge opens the pedestrian turnstile there, but please note the vehicle gate itself stays locked outside peak hours. If you arrive early or late and the turnstile reader is offline, use the keypad on the gatepost. The current gate code is listed below.

turnstile pass: bdg-YEOZLM-79341408

Break-glass: locale date formatting (Tessera app). Dates render via the Calidra locale service; never hardcode formats. Each locale bundle defines short/long patterns, and fallback is en-root. Common issue: stale bundle cache showing US-style dates in EU locales — flush the cache, don't patch templates. If the locale service admin panel is unreachable and a release is blocked, break-glass access to the bundle store is permitted for on-call only. The break-glass passphrase follows below.

recovery phrase for fajeg-kawep: druix-gorius-briax-ulaeth-fraox-lammir-pelox-jormir-pelwyn-julir

FACILITIES TICKET — Priority: Normal
Site: Hallowfen Building, Level 3
Requested by: Ops desk

Cleaning crew from Brightmoor Services needs after-hours access Tuesday and Thursday, 19:00–22:00, to the east wing and kitchenette. Current passes expired last month and were not renewed. Do not escort them floor to floor; they are cleared for unsupervised work once badged in. Assistants: log crew arrival in the visit sheet, confirm headcount matches the roster Brightmoor sent, and issue the temporary pass below at sign-in.

badge for yahif-bahaf: bdg-XUBUM-7